1. Trang chủ
  2. » Luận Văn - Báo Cáo

Xây dựng website cho công ty tư vấn thiết kế xây dựng EVO

18 1 0

Đang tải... (xem toàn văn)

Tài liệu hạn chế xem trước, để xem đầy đủ mời bạn chọn Tải xuống

THÔNG TIN TÀI LIỆU

Thông tin cơ bản

Định dạng
Số trang 18
Dung lượng 662 KB

Nội dung

Báo cáo đồ án tốt nghiệp MỤC LỤC MỤC LỤC .1 LỜI MỞ ĐẦU .2 CHƯƠNG KHẢO SÁT THỰC TẾ 1.1 Mục đích, nội dung đề tài 1.2 Thực tế công ty EVO( EVO Architect & Engineering JSC) CHƯƠNG CƠ SỞ LÝ THUYẾT XÂY DỰNG VÀ PHÂN TÍCH THIẾT KẾ 2.1.Giới thiệu SQL Server 2005 2.2 Cấu trúc trang ASP.NET .4 2.3 Ngôn ngữ lập trình ASP.NET 2.4 Phân tích thiết kế hệ thống 2.5 Sơ đồ phân cấp chức năng: 2.6 Thiết kế liệu hệ thống 2.10 Sơ đồ quan hệ thực thể .12 Chương Một số kết đạt đề tài 13 3.1 Các chức hệ thống 13 3.2 Xây dựng sơ đồ website thể chức 13 3.3 Hướng phát triển 18 Sinh viên : Hoàng Anh Thắng - Lớp: CNT45ĐH Trang Báo cáo đồ án tốt nghiệp LỜI MỞ ĐẦU Trong năm gần đây, công nghệ thông tin phát triển nhanh chóng, mạnh mẽ ứng dụng hầu hết mặt đời sống, kinh tế, văn hóa, xã hội Một số ứng dụng bật cơng nghệ thơng tin Internet Đây kho tài nguyên vô phong phú đa dạng Các dịch vụ giúp cho người khắp châu lục giới trao đổi, cập nhật thơng tin cách nhanh chóng, xác dễ dàng Các website trở thành người bạn đáng tin cậy người sử dụng mạng Cùng với phát triển mạnh mẽ công nghệ thơng tin nhu cầu người khơng ngừng cải thiện mà nhu cầu xây dựng ngày nâng cao, đòi hỏi thiết kế đẹp mắt, an toàn tiện nghi Công ty EVO doanh nghiệp chuyên tư vấn TK xây dựng, lĩnh vực cần quảng bá danh tiếng, tên tuổi, sản phẩm cty đến cho rât nhiều đối tượng…Và việc sử dụng website để quảng bá, giới thiệu cty cách ngắn nhất, hiệu nhất, tiết kiệm thời gian chi phí để đưa sản phẩm họ đến với khách hàng Em chọn đề tài “Xây dựng website cho công ty tư vấn thiết kế xây dựng EVO” nhằm quảng bá công ty giới thiệu với khách hàng cần tư vấn hay muốn xây cho ngơi nhà thật đẹp cơng trình lớn đáp ứng cách hoàn hảo yêu cầu mà khách hàng đặt Sinh viên : Hoàng Anh Thắng - Lớp: CNT45ĐH Trang Báo cáo đồ án tốt nghiệp CHƯƠNG KHẢO SÁT THỰC TẾ 1.1 Mục đích, nội dung đề tài Mục đích, yêu cầu đề tài là:”Xây dựng website cho công ty tư vấn thiết kế xây dựng EVO” Công ty EVO cty lĩnh vực xây dựng, tư vấn thiết kế…là lĩnh vực quan tâm nhiều người…Nhằm quảng bá hình ảnh cty, nhằm giới thiệu sản phẩm cty website… nên em chọn đề tài….và sử dụng công nghệ DOTNET 2.0 công cụ làm web động tiên tiến, đại, với tính tương tác cao, tính bảo mật tốt để làm web… 1.2 Thực tế công ty EVO( EVO Architect & Engineering JSC) - Tên tiếng Việt: công ty cổ phần tư vấn thiết kế evo - Tên tiếng Anh: EVO Architect & Engineering jsc - Tên viết tắt : EVO.,jsc - Trụ sở : Tầng - tòa nhà 22 Lý Tự trọng - Quận Hồng Bàng - TP Hải phòng - Điện thoại : (031) 746923 Fax :(031) 746924 E-mail : EVO@VNN.VN Sinh viên : Hoàng Anh Thắng - Lớp: CNT45ĐH Trang Báo cáo đồ án tốt nghiệp CHƯƠNG CƠ SỞ LÝ THUYẾT XÂY DỰNG VÀ PHÂN TÍCH THIẾT KẾ 2.1.Giới thiệu SQL Server 2005 SQL Server hệ quản trị sở liệu (RDBMS – Relational Database Management System) sử dụng chuyển tác SQL (SQL - Transact) để trao đổi liệu máy khách (Client computer) máy phục vụ (SQL Server computer) Một hệ quản trị sở liệu bao gồm nhiều sở liệu SQL Server 2005 tối ưu để chạy mơi trường sở liệu lớn, lên đến Tera-Byte kết hợp tốt với loại Server khác IIS (Internet Information Services), E-Commerce Server, Proxy Server … 2.2 Cấu trúc trang ASP.NET Một ứng dụng ASP.NET thông thường bao gồm thành phần sau: - References: tập tham chiếu mà ứng dụng sử dụng, bao gồm thành phần liên quan đến việc hiển thị, nhập, xuất, làm việc với sở liệu - Các file.aspx - Các file mã nguồn (.aspx.cs,.aspx.vb) - Tập tin Web.config - Assembly.cs (hoặc Assembly.vb tùy theo ngôn ngữ sử dụng) 2.3 Ngơn ngữ lập trình ASP.NET Có thể sử dụng ngơn ngữ: VB.NET, Jscript.NET, C#.NET để viết mã cho ứng dụng, mặc định ngôn ngữ VB.NET Trong ứng dụng em sử dụng ngôn ngữ C#.NET để thực công việc trình chủ Sinh viên : Hồng Anh Thắng - Lớp: CNT45ĐH Trang Báo cáo đồ án tốt nghiệp 2.4 Phân tích thiết kế hệ thống Căn vào kết khảo sát, mục đích, yêu cầu đề tài đối tượng sử dụng chương trình, website có hai chức sau : o Giao tiếp với người dùng o Quản trị hệ thống  Giao tiếp với người dùng Người dùng truy cập vào website xem tin tức tìm kiếm thơng tin xây dựng Đồng thời họ cịn đăng ký làm hợp đồng gửi ý kiến cần tư vấn hay đóng góp với với ban quản trị web  Đối với quản trị hệ thống: Quản trị hệ thống có quyền cập nhật tin tức tư vấn, thông tin khách hàng, giá tương đối ,thông tin hỗ trợ khác …Đồng thời, quản trị hệ thống cịn xử lý q trình làm hợp đồng, xử lý góp ý khách hàng xem báo cáo thống kê có liên quan Sinh viên : Hồng Anh Thắng - Lớp: CNT45ĐH Trang Báo cáo đồ án tốt nghiệp 2.5 Sơ đồ phân cấp chức năng: HỆ THỐNG WEBSITE Giới thiệu Công ty EVO Quản trị hệ thống Cập nhật liệu Giao tiếp với người dùng Xem thông tin Cập nhật tin tức, kiện Cập nhật tư vấn, thiết kế Cập nhật thông tin hỗ trợ Tra cứu Tư vấn Thiết kế Xử lý Xử lý tư vấn Tham gia tư vấn Xử lý thiết kế Báo cáo thống kê Nhà Nội thất Cơng trình Hệ thống Cập nhật danh sách quản trị Sinh viên : Hoàng Anh Thắng - Lớp: CNT45ĐH Trang Báo cáo đồ án tốt nghiệp 2.6 Thiết kế liệu hệ thống Quy ước: Dấu * khoá bảng liệu 2.6.1.Bảng tbl_admin Chứa thơng tin quản trị hệ thống Tên trường Kiểu liệu *Maadmin Int(4) Username Char(100) Password Char(100) Hoten Nvarchar(100) 2.6 2.Bảng tbl_tintuc Ràng buộc Primary Key Not nul Not nul Not null Diễn giải mã Admin Username Password Họ tên quản trị Lưu giữ tin tức cập nhật hàng ngày đưa lên trang web Tên trường Kiểu liệu Ràng buộc Diễn giải *IDtintuc Int(4) Primary Key ID tin tức IDDMtintuc Int(4) Not Null ID danh mục tin tức Tieude Nvarchar(50) Not Null Tiêu đề Tomtat Nvarchar(500) Null Tóm tắt Noidung Nvarchar(4000) Not Null Nội dung Hinhanh Nvarchar(4000) Null Hình ảnh Tacgia Nvarchar(50) Null Tác giả Ngaydang Datetime(8) Not null Ngày đăng 2.6.3.Bảng tbl_MenuDMtintuc (Danh mục tin tức) Chứa danh mục tin tức Tên trường Kiểu liệu Ràng buộc Diễn giải *IDDMtintuc Idcha Int(4) Char(2) Primary Key Not null Mã DM tin tức ID cha Tentintuc Nvarchar(50) Not null Tên tin tức Sinh viên : Hoàng Anh Thắng - Lớp: CNT45ĐH Trang Báo cáo đồ án tốt nghiệp Thutu Char(10) Not null Thứ tự 2.6.4 Bảng tbl_thuvienanh Lưu trữ ảnh cơng trình hồn thành thi công Tên trường Kiểu liệu Ràng buộc Diễn giải *Idanh Int(4) Primary Key ID ảnh Tenanh Nvarchar(250) Not null Tên ảnh Hinhanh Nvarchar (4000) Not null Hình ảnh minh hoạ Ghichu Nvarchar (50) Null Ghi 2.6.5 Bảng tbl_duandathuchien Lưu thông tin dự án thực Tên trường Kiểu liệu Ràng buộc Diễn giải *IDduan Int(4) Primary Key ID dự án IDtheloaiduan Int(4) Not null ID thể loại dự án Hinhanh Nvarchar(4000) Null Hình ảnh Chuduan Nvarchar(50) Null Chủ dự án Dienthoai Char(10) Null Số điện thoại Diachi Nvarchar(50) Not null Địa Ghichu Nvarchar(500) Not null Ghi Ràng buộc Diễn giải *IDtheloaiduan Int(4) Primary Key ID thể loại dự án Tenloaiduan Nvarchar(5) Not null Tên loại dự án Thutu Char(10) Null Thứ tự 2.6.6.Bảng tbl_theloaiduan Chứa thông tin thể loại dự án Tên trường Kiểu liệu Sinh viên : Hoàng Anh Thắng - Lớp: CNT45ĐH Trang Báo cáo đồ án tốt nghiệp 2.6.7.Bảng tbl_goidichvu Chứa thơng tin gói dịch vụ Tên trường Kiểu liệu Ràng buộc Diễn giải *IDgoidichvu Int(4) Primary Key ID gói dịch vụ IDtheloaiduan Int(4) Not null ID thể loại dự án Tengoidichvu Nvarchar(50) NotNull Tên gọi dịch vụ Noidung Nvarchar(4000) Null Nội dung 2.6.8.Bảng tbl_loaiquangcao Chứa thông tin loại quảng cáo Tên trường Kiểu liệu Ràng buộc Diễn giải *IDloaiquangcao Int(4) Primary Key ID loại quảng cáo Tenloaiquangcao Nvarchar(100) Not null Tên loại quảng cáo Ghichu Null Ghi Nvarchar(50) 2.6.9.Bảng tbl_quangcao Chứa thông tin quảng cáo Tên trường Kiểu liệu Ràng buộc Diễn giải Int(4) Primary Key ID quảng cáo Not null ID loại quảng cáo *IDquangcao IDloaiquangcao Int(4) Tenquangcao Nvarchar(50) Not Null Tên quảng cáo Ngayquangcao Datetime(8) Not null Ngày quảng cáo Ngayhethan Datetime(8) Not null Ngày hết hạn Sinh viên : Hoàng Anh Thắng - Lớp: CNT45ĐH Trang Báo cáo đồ án tốt nghiệp 2.6.10 Bảng tbl_camnangxaydung Lưu thông tin cẩm nang xây dựng Tên trường Kiểu liệu Ràng buộc Diễn giải *IDcamnangxaydung Int(4) Primary ID cẩm nang Idtheloaicamnangxaydung Int(4) Key Not null xây dựng ID thể loại dự Hinhanh Nvarchar(4000) Null án Hình ảnh Tomtat Nvarchar(500) Null Tóm tắt Noidung NvarChar(400) NotNull Nội dung Ngaydang Datetime(8) Not null Địa Tacgia Nvarchar(50) Not null Tác giả 2.6.11.Bảng tbl_theloaicamnangxaydung Chứa thông tin thể loại cẩm nang xây dựng Tên trường Ràng buộc Diễn giải *IDtheloaicamnangxaydung Int(4) Primary ID thể loại dự Tenloaicamnangxaydung Key Not null án Tên loại cẩm Null nang xây dựng Thứ tự Thutu Kiểu liệu Nvarchar(50) Char(10) 2.6.12.Bảng tbl_gioithieucongty Chứa thông tin giới thiệu cơng ty Sinh viên : Hồng Anh Thắng - Lớp: CNT45ĐH Trang 10 Báo cáo đồ án tốt nghiệp Tên trường Kiểu liệu Ràng buộc Diễn giải *IDcongty Int(4) Primary Key ID công ty Tencongty Nvarchar(100) Not null Tên công ty Diachi Nvarchar(50) Not null Địa Dienthoai Char(10) Not null Số điện thoại Fax Char(20) Not null Fax Email Char(20) Not null Email Website Nvarchar(50) Null Website Gioithieu Nvarchar(4000) Not null Giới thiệu 2.10 Sơ đồ quan hệ thực thể Sinh viên : Hoàng Anh Thắng - Lớp: CNT45ĐH Trang 11 Báo cáo đồ án tốt nghiệp Sinh viên : Hoàng Anh Thắng - Lớp: CNT45ĐH Trang 12 Báo cáo đồ án tốt nghiệp Chương Một số kết đạt đề tài 3.1 Các chức hệ thống a Giao tiếp hệ thống với khách hàng b Quản trị hệ thống web 3.2 Xây dựng sơ đồ website thể chức Khách hàng truy cập thăm quan website xem đầy đủ thông tin công ty tư vấn thiết kế xây dựng EVO, dịch vụ kinh doanh, tin tức mà công ty cung cấp Tra cứu loại mẫu thiết kế cơng ty, từ đặt hợp đồng qua mạng đến công ty để đặt vấn đề Trang chủ website: Sinh viên : Hoàng Anh Thắng - Lớp: CNT45ĐH Trang 13 Báo cáo đồ án tốt nghiệp Khách hàng tra cứu thơng tin mẫu thiết kế, tin tức liên quan đến kiến trúc xây dựng hay cẩm nang mà người chủ hợp đồng thiết kế xây dựng tương lai cần biết Một phần trang tin tức Sinh viên : Hoàng Anh Thắng - Lớp: CNT45ĐH Trang 14 Báo cáo đồ án tốt nghiệp Trang cẩm nang xây dựng Một phần trang giới thiệu công ty Sinh viên : Hoàng Anh Thắng - Lớp: CNT45ĐH Trang 15 Báo cáo đồ án tốt nghiệp Tư vấn trực tuyến qua yahoo Người quản trị đăng nhập hệ thống để thực nghiệp vụ Sinh viên : Hồng Anh Thắng - Lớp: CNT45ĐH Trang 16 Báo cáo đồ án tốt nghiệp Trang quản lí tin tức Trang quản lí phân quyền cho người quản trị Sinh viên : Hoàng Anh Thắng - Lớp: CNT45ĐH Trang 17 Báo cáo đồ án tốt nghiệp 3.3 Hướng phát triển Với xu hướng phát triển ngày mạnh mẽ Internet ngày nay, trang web trở thành cơng cụ quan trọng cho cơng ty quảng bá thương hiêu Hơn với ứng dụng web tạo hệ thống quản lý từ xa hiệu quả, loại hình kinh doanh giao dịch Trong đề tài , hệ thống đáp ứng đầy đủ yêu cầu kênh thông tin riêng công ty tư vấn thiết kế xây dựng EVO, đáp ứng đươc yêu cầu phần mềm quản lý, trang thương mại điện tử Website kênh thông tin khách hàng công ty Thông qua liên hệ trước với trước mua bán, giao dịch thức Website giới thiệu thơng tin dịch vụ, hàng hố cơng ty Màu sắc trang nhã, không loè loẹt Chia thành vùng riêng biệt, liên kết mềm dẻo Menu giữ nguyên website Các thông tin mới, quan trọng cần có dấu hiệu để kích thích người dùng truy cập (ví dụ: dịch vụ mới, thơng tin mới, …) Yêu cầu bảo mật, xác nhận quyền truy cập Các mẫu biểu thực tế như: Thư chào hàng, hoá đơn, thông tin, dịch vụ cần đưa lên website cập nhật trực tiếp Có đưa vài thông tin phụ như: tin tức dịch vụ, liên kết trang khác Hệ thống có ứng dụng thực tế, phù hợp yêu cầu công ty, nhu cầu thực tế nhiều khách hàng Tuy hệ thống có chức phục vụ Công ty định, quy mô ứng dụng khơng lớn, hệ thống phát triển để trở thành hệ thống có ứng dụng lớn hơn, thiết thực Sinh viên : Hoàng Anh Thắng - Lớp: CNT45ĐH Trang 18

Ngày đăng: 27/09/2023, 15:28

TỪ KHÓA LIÊN QUAN

TÀI LIỆU CÙNG NGƯỜI DÙNG

TÀI LIỆU LIÊN QUAN

w